BV60 FCD is a 2010 Peugeot 307 in Black with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.9%.
Across all 2010 Peugeot 307 models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.7% with a typical mileage of 68,556 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Peugeot 307 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 275,886 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BV60 FCD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Peugeot 307 typically stays on UK roads for around 25 years. At 16 years old, this Peugeot 307 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
